Vanished Kenyan oil paintings
Mr Wadu is a Kenyan based painterwhose work recently sold for more than one million shillings. He has  recently experienced a so called "crime of the west" This is after his paintings disappeared under unknown circumstances  when they were being transferred from tOsei Kofi's store in village market to his home in Naivasha. Osei Kofi who is of Ghananian origin  and the  director of Nairobi's Gallery Watatu was then in Geneva, Switzerland when all these happened. Disappearance of the paintings could be a sign of the growing interest in Kenyan contemporary art.
A Kenyan auction held on November 2013  organized by the Circle Art Agency made a record shilings18.5 million in sales.


HIP HOP AND ITS TRANSFORMATION


DEFINITION OF HIP-HOP


Many people cannot describe what Hip hop is and if they do their definition is wrong. Hip Hop is a broad conglomerate of different artistic forms that are: rap music(oral) turntablism or DJing, breaking and b-boy which is the physical part of hiphop, and graffiti art which is the visual part.
It originated in the South Bronx and Harlem in New York City among black and Latino youth during the 1970's. Hip Hop associates the music to the poverty and violence going on in their environment. Hip hop therefore functioned as a source of providing a reactionary outlet from these hardships.
This term is frequently used mistakenly to refer to the mere practice of rap music. It is more of a lifestyle.
Street gangs were prevalent in the poverty of the South Bronx and sensing that gang members often violent urgescold be turned tocreative ones, Afrika Bambaataa found the Zulu nation  which was a loose confederation of street dance crews, graffiti artists and rap musicians. The culture gained media attention with influential figures such as Dj Cool Herc coming up.By 1985, youth worldwide had embraced the culture.

NEW SCHOOL HIPHOP MUSIC

The new school of hip hop originated in 1983  to 1984 withe arly records of Run-D.M.C and LL Cool J. It contrasted with the old school due to its characteristics like drum machines and some rock fusion unlike the funk and disco outfits and live bands.






The music was shorter and could easily gain radio play. By 1986,it went mainstream with the Beastie Boys' album becoming the first to hit #1 on the Billboard charts.

Over time, hip hop music led to rivalry between two sides of the United States of America that is the East coast and West coast.This led to the deaths of two hip hop legends Tupac Shakur and Biggie Smallz.
Hip hop has since evolved with minimal gang wars since it is done commercially and truth be, it sells and many people make money out of hip hop rap music.



                                                        KENYAN HIP HOP
Kenyan hip hop was also not left behind with one of the earliest hip hop artist, Jimmy Gathu releasing a track in 1991, a song dealing with road safety. The first commercial hiphop hit came in 1996 by Harstone, a song called Uhiki produced by Tedd Josiah. Other popular pioneers are Kalamashaka, Poxi Presha, Gidi Gidi Maji Maji, Necessary noize, Redsan, Nameless,Wawesh, The late Esir and many others up to now.

TRANCE,EDM, HOUSE MUSIC whats the difference?

ELECTRONIC DANCE MUSIC.
EDM is a set of percussive electronic music genres produced for dance based entertainment environments such as nightclubs. It is largely created for use by DJ,s where the DJ progresses from one record to the next via mix. 





TRANCE.
Trance as a genre of electronic dance music developed in the 1990's in Germany. It is a genre on itself with other styles of electronic music such as techno, house, pop, chill-out and classical music. A trance is a state of hypnotism and lessened consciousness. A common characteristic is the use of vocals often sung by a female voice ranging from mezzo-soprano to soprano sometimes without verse/chorus structure.




HOUSE MUSIC. 
House is a style of electronic dance music that originated in Chicago, Illinois, USA. It later infused in mainstream pop and dance music world wide. House is influenced by elements of soul and funk infused varieties of disco.








 It mimics disco percussions especially the use of prominent bass, funk and reverb or delay enhanced vocals. Has vocals on its chorus and verse. 



DIFFERENCE BETWEEN HOUSE, EDM AND TRANCE
Many people really don't know the difference between Trance, EDM and House Music. I once was in the same situation but with research and a lot of listening, I now know the difference.
Truth be told, there is a big difference between Trance, Electronic Dance Music and House music. Trance is a form of electronic music but it has a lot of loop layers and melodies. House music on the other side is made up of simple but bumping beat with a usually catchy melody and vocals as well.


TOP TEN EARNING DJs OF 2013
1. CALVIN HARRIS - $ 46 million
2. TIESTO - $ 32 million
3. DAVID GUETTA - $ 30 million
4. SWEDISH HOUSE MAFIA - $ 25 million
5. DEADMAU5 - $ 21 million
6. AVICII - $ 20 million $
7. AFROJACK - $ 18 million 
8. ARMIN VAN BUUREN - $ 17 million
9. SKRILLEX - $ 16 million
10.KASKADE - $ 16 million



Funny enough the top ten DJs are all EDM, House and Trance DJs.

STREET GRAFFITI

Graffiti is writing or drawings that have been scribbled, scratched or sprayed illicitly on a wall or a surface on a public place.  Graffiti is well-known for being provocative, appealing, bold and uncompromising.  On the left is a Kenyan graffiti showing opinion on political issues.     
Graffitis have become a rich medium for unrestricted expression of ideas and statements. Gangs use their own form of graffiti to mark territories or to show gang related activities. Along with the commercial growth has come the rise of video games also depicting graffiti but usually in a positive way. 
                     
In fact, creative designers and artists across the globe use this form of art to deliver their message and showcase their work. Rather than being seen as an outlet for self-indulgent self expression, street art is now being seen by many as a medium for raising awareness and communicating a message. 


  Graffiti may express underlying social and political messages and a whole genre of artistic expression is based upon spray paint graffiti styles. graffiti has evolved alongside hip-hop music, b-boy and other elements. 

 
 Once an activity that was illegal and gang related, street graffiti has come to be appreciated globally as an art and a form of communication. Here is a form of a road graffiti which creates an illusion of another whole world underground.
Controversies that surround graffiti continue to create disagreement amongst city officials, law enforcement and writers who wish to display and appreciate work in public locations.There are many different types and styles of graffiti and it is a rapidly developing art from whose value is highly contested by many authorities while also subject to protection, sometimes within the same jurisdiction.
